Professional Services Policy <br />Sackground <br />The City of Roseville retains outside professional services in the areas of: <br />❑ Legal (Prosecution, Civil, Economic Development, and Sond Counsel) <br />❑ Appraisal <br />❑ Planning and Landscape Design <br />❑ Audit <br />❑ Engineering, Architectural, and Environmental <br />Agreements for the above services have been through contracts either for specific <br />projects or services, or a given period of time. For legal services, written agreements are <br />completed annually. <br />Purpose <br />� It is desirable to �����' +�� ���rr��+ maintain consistent methods of selecting and <br />retaining consulting services to: <br />❑ Consolidate significant professional service policies into one uniform policy <br />❑ Provide Citywide consistency in the procedure of selecting and retaining professional <br />services <br />r�rninccinri�� cnrc�innc �rn r�rnc�i�n� <br />❑ Ensure a regular, ev arl��^��� fiscal review of professional services <br />Policv <br />It is the policy of the City to employ a consistent practice for selecting and retaining <br />professional services. Contracts for professional services shall be for no more than three <br />(3) years, and include a review process. <br />. , <br />, <br />, <br />��{��� If the need arises, the City Manager may solicit proposals and select <br />firms for special projects or services. Contracts will be reviewed on a case by case basis. <br />Selection of all firms shall be approved by the City Council. <br />Consulting firms: <br />❑ Shall commit to the principles of the Professional Code of Ethics for their <br />profession and the City of Roseville Code of Ethics for Public Officials <br />❑ May contact only designated Roseville City staff <br />❑ Will not represent any individual or corporation involved in litigation against the <br />City of Roseville <br />
